
Would you like to decrease your dependency on glasses or contact lenses? This is now an option with the use of premium lifestyle lens implants. Individuals suffering from cataracts previously had only a monofocal lens implant option after surgery. NEW multifocal IOL technology provides multiple ranges of vision: near, intermediate and far, giving you the opportunity to reduce or even eliminate your dependency on glasses!

Did you know there is now advanced testing available for diagnosing macular degeneration? Macular Risk® is a DNA test that identifies genetic markers associated with Macular Degeneration. By analyzing these genetic markers along with smoking history, we can identify who needs more frequent eye examinations and who may benefit from eye vitamins.

The state of the art medical facilities of the Kaufman Eye Institute are among the most technologically advanced ophthalmology practices in the Tampa Area. Comprehensive eye examinations are done for both adults and children.
Some examples of the types of examinations Dr. Kaufman and the physicians of Kaufman Eye Institute perform are comprehensive cataract evaluations, which include potential acuity measurements, automated computerized A-scan (eye length measurement that predicts lens power) and evaluations using ultrasound (B-scan) to image the eye and detect problems that ordinary viewing methods are simply not able to detect. The Kaufman Eye Institute also enjoys the distinction of having a retinal vascular center in which digital fluorescien angiography is performed with the most advanced digital Zeiss system available. This critical state of the art equipment enables early detection and treatment of numerous eye disorders. As a result, potentially sight threatening diseases can be accurately evaluated.

Glaucoma and neurological problems can be quickly detected using computerized Humphrey visual fields. This new and improved method of measuring a patient's visual field actually takes a third of the time of older instruments and is significantly more accurate in diagnosing eye disorders. Ocular coherence tomography can actually section the retina and optic nerve tissue giving unprecedented images and allows for early diagnosis and better medical and surgical treatment options.

Numerous in office procedures are performed on site including cosmetic lid surgery, laser surgery for glaucoma, macular degeneration, diabetes of the eye, and after cataract membranes (YAG Laser).
